Sections:
When drawing the longitudinal section I traced from the original building drawing, on Rhino. I think exported to Adobe Illustrator to colour in. During the process I made the decision to leave the theme of the drawing plain looking so that the focus would be on my intervention, on the bottom floor.

Once the materials were applied to the interior I rendered section A and B, including the wireframes.

Plan
When creating my digital plan drawing I exported the wireframe from Rhino and edited the line colour and information into it. I then took it into Photoshop to overlay the floor, walls and furniture with colour.
